<p>Job Description</p> <p>Reliability Engineer - Cedar Rapids, IA</p> <p>Summary:</p> <p>This position will focus on improving plant reliability by analyzing bad actors and equipment issues through failure analysis and zero loss methodology. In addition, they will take a proactive approach to new equipment installations by incorporating reliability into the design as well as supporting the commissioning of new equipment.</p> <p>Specific Job Duties</p> <ul> <li>Perform duties in a safe manner, utilizing all safety equipment, and successfully completes all safety certification requirements. </li><li>Works with the Reliability Manager to develop, coordinate, and conduct technical reliability studies and evaluations in order to maintain reliability of equipment. </li><li>Investigates and analyzes relevant variables potentially affecting processes and assets. </li><li>Compiles reports and recommends corrective measures to meet acceptable Reliability standards. </li><li>Utilizes CMMS and other reliability databases to identify bad actors. </li><li>Support capital projects in order to incorporate reliability design and maintainability into new equipment and process. </li><li>Provides plant engineering with technical support on reliability issues. </li><li>Participates in engineering activities that improve the reliability of equipment. </li><li>Leads Root Cause Failure Analysis and Reliability Maintenance and preventive and predictive maintenance programs. </li><li>Train employees in the value of maintenance reliability and actions required to increase operational efficiency </li><li>Support and comply with all food safety, quality, and legality requirements </li><li>May perform reasonably similar or related duties as assigned </li></ul> <p>Preferred Skills:</p> <ul> <li>Must possess outstanding interpersonal skills and be able to communicate effectively with all levels of employees </li><li>Strong interpersonal skills and ability to plan and prioritize effectively </li><li>Must be willing to work flexible hours to support continuous production. (off hours, weekends, etc.) </li><li>Familiarity with GMP, FDA, and OSHA regulations is preferred </li><li>Must have knowledge of Maintenance Management Systems </li><li>Willing and able to spend time in plant areas (i.e. walk long distances, stand, climb stairs and ladders and move through close spaces) to understand and audit the process </li><li>Able to understand and align with plant GMP and personnel practice requirements </li></ul> <p>Environment</p> <ul> <li>Primarily Monday - Friday, but available for operations outside of standard working hours </li><li>Work with various chemicals and caustics </li><li>Stand for long periods of time </li><li>Lift 50 lbs </li><li>Carry ladders and tools </li><li>Climb ladders / stairs </li><li>Walk long distances </li></ul> <p>Excited about this role but don't think you meet every requirement listed?
